More conservative dark text calculation

Refactored WallpaperColors to use constrast ratio instead of luminance
for detecting dark pixels. Also using a contrast more conservative than
what GAR requires while decreasing the dark area threshold.

Change-Id: I67b799be4b7ccd50bb3e63c6179d513b9b76446b
Fixes: 76435920
Test: manually set various wallpapers
Test: use new debug flag to verify which pixel is actually dark
